Hilton Leeds City
Since opening in 1971, Hilton Leeds City has firmly established itself as leading providers of accommodation and events within the city. With 206 bedrooms and 7 meeting rooms the hotel can cater for all conference and event requirements. The hotel has recently spent £5 million in refurbishment that included 30 executive bedrooms and extensive refurbishment to the public areas.

Yorkshire Society
Formed as a non-political, not-for-profit organisation in 1980, the Yorkshire Society encourages businesses, charities and individual people from, or living in, all parts of Yorkshire to join together in "Promoting the County". Membership of the Society is open to individuals and organisations alike to enable everybody to work towards, and achieve, common goals throughout the County.

Black Sheep Brewery
Although only founded in 1992, Black Sheep Brewery epitomises traditional Yorkshire brewing in methods, style and product. Most of its production is cask beer, sold largely in the Yorkshire region, whilst bottled versions of its ales reach a more national market. Its sponsorship of the Yorkshireman of the Year category reflects its deep roots in God’s County.
Welcome to Yorkshire
The
new delivery of tourism structure in Yorkshire was set up recently by
Yorkshire Forward, the region’s development agency. The move followed
a government decision to improve the way tourism is promoted by providing
a local service at the heart of communities.
Delivery partners include:
- Welcome to Yorkshire
- Visit York Tourism Partnership
- Yorkshire Moors & Coast Tourism Partnership
- West Yorkshire Tourism Partnership
- Yorkshire Dales & Harrogate Tourism Partnership
- Visit Hull & East Yorkshire Tourism Partnership
- Yorkshire South Tourism
The tourism delivery partners work in collaboration with the joint aim of making Yorkshire the number one tourist destination in the UK.
